Transaction 8663b65e3bddad180a19ebb3cceadcccbf9df0c4b634d4bbd0fb717b68a88023
1 Input
1 Output
-
8663b65e3bddad180a19ebb3cceadcccbf9df0c4b634d4bbd0fb717b68a88023:0
- value
- 160730
- script pubkey
- OP_0 OP_PUSHBYTES_20 581066ecd5924e0df349bcd6ff79c8e50b77eabe
- address
- bc1qtqgxdmx4jf8qmu6fhnt077wgu59h064787lnd4